How "one size" are the mesh panties? Plus size moms.

I was roughly a size18 before I got pregnant. For all you plus size moms who have done this before, is there any chance at all that the mesh panties are going to fit me or should I just give up on this now?

  • I am a 22/24 and they fit; very stretchy; I just thought they were really uncomfortable
    Warning No formatter is installed for the format bbhtml
  • I was a 22/24 before I got PG with DD1 and then gained 32lbs.  I didn't find the mesh panties comfortable at all.  I asked for something else and guess what they bought me that I fell in LOVE with...?  Depends!  LOL!  They were much more comfy and I never had a leak while wearing them.  I had a c-section so I wore the Depends the first and second day and then by the third day my bleeding was much less and I switched to my own undies (old ones!) and used the hospital mega pad.

  • I was a 16/18 pre-pregnancy, and put on my first pair of mesh panties today. They fit fine.
  • I was a size 18 (maternity pants) with DS and they fit great! I wouldn't say they're "one size" like they claim because honestly someone who is a size 30 would have a hard time with them, but you will be just fine! And POA, take a few extra home with you so you don't ruin your own undies in the first few days!
    Warning No formatter is installed for the format bbhtml
  • I was a size 18 pre-preg and got up to 280 just before delivery, and had absolutely zero issue with the mesh panties. And totally agree with a PP on taking a whole bunch of them... I just wore those for the entire first week or two because anything else felt terrible on my c-section scar.
    STM due Feb. 2017!
  • They are VERY flexible.  Kinda like a loose pantyhose type material. You will have no problem fitting into them!  They have to make them big enough to put that huge pad in to soak up everything anyways so it's a very beautiful thing :) lol
